The American Association Of Medical Assistants Founded In 1955 By The Kansas Medical Assistants Society, The American Association Of Medical Assistants (AAMA) Is One Of The Most Well-known Medical Organizations In The United States And The World

It Was Founded By The Leadership Of Maxine Williams Mainly For One Purpose To Increase The Professionalism Of Medical Assistants.The American Association Of Medical Assistants Is A Non-profit And Tri-level Organization That Is Dedicated To Promoting The Professional Identity Of Its Members. The Group Is Linked To The Individual State Societies, As Well As To The Medical Chapters In Particular Counties. With This Connection, The Membership Offered By The American Association Of Medical Assistants Is Highly Available At The State Society And The County Chapters Where The Medical Assistants Dwell.AAMAs MissionThe American Association Of Medical Assistants Was Founded With One Great Mission. The Mission Is Basically To Help The Medical Assistants To Perform Their Tasks And Responsibilities With The Highest Level Of Professionalism So To Meet The Demands Of The Medical Employers And Patients. They Wanted To Enhance The Medical Assistants Skills And Knowledge On The Medical Field To Help Them Perform The Tasks Properly And Smoothly. Aside From That, The American Association Of Medical Assistants Was Founded To Protect The Medical Assistants Right To Practice, And To Promote A Highly Efficient Delivery Of Health Care Services Through The Use Of The Multi-skilled Certified Medical Assistants, Also Known As CMAs.Services Offered By AAMAThe American Association Of Medical Assistants Generally Offers Education And Credentialing For Those Who Wish To Join And Learn The Nature Of Medical Assisting. With This Foundation, The American Association Of Medical Assistants Offers Courses And Training Programs For Their Members. They Conduct These Trainings To Allow Those Who Wish To Enter Into The Medical Field To Strengthen Or Enhance Their Professional Skills So To Help Them Perform The Responsibilities Entrusted To Them Properly. The Trainings Are Also Offered To Help Medical Assistants Advance Their Knowledge About Everything Related To Medicine. Workshops And Self-study Courses Are Also Offered, And All Of These Are Considered For Professional Growth And Recertification.Speaking Of Recertification, The American Association Of Medical Assistants Is Currently Featuring Their Certification And Recertification Services For Those Who Wish To Practice Medical Assisting In A Highly Professional Manner, With A Certificate In Hand. This Service Is, However, Offered Through Examination Which Is Typically Handled By The National Board Of Medical Examiners. This Examination Is Considered As A Requirement For The Aspiring Medical Assistants To Meet In Order To Gain A Better Status And A Better Chance To Find A Stable Job In The Medical Field.The American Association Of Medical Assistants Is Considered Nowadays As The Only Association In The World That Is Devoted Exclusively To The Medical Assisting Profession. The Association Is Continually Growing With More Than 300 Local Chapters In The United States Today. These Chapters Are Now Operating In 43 States In The US.
